Sourdough Bread and Biscuits

Instructions
16 steps- 1
Dissolve yeast in warm water.
- 2
Let stand 5 minutes.
- 3
Combine flour and sugar in a medium size non-metal bowl; mix well.
all-purpose flour(3 c)sugar(1 tbsp) - 4
Gradually stir in yeast mixture.
- 5
Cover loosely with plastic wrap or cheesecloth and let stand in a warm place (80° to 85°) for 10 to 12 hours.
- 6
Yield: about 2 1/2 cups.
- 7
Note: If starter is not used promptly, add 1 tablespoon of sugar to starter every 3 days to keep alive.
sugar(1 tbsp)prepared sourdough starter at room temperature(2 1/2 c) - 8
Combine flour, baking powder, sugar and salt.
all-purpose flour(3 c)baking powder(1 tbsp)sugar(1 tbsp)salt(3/4 tsp) - 9
Stir well.
- 10
Cut in shortening until mixture resembles coarse meal.
shortening(2 tbsp) - 11
Add Sourdough Starter; stir until moistened.
prepared sourdough starter at room temperature(2 1/2 c) - 12
Turn dough out onto a lightly floured surface and knead 10 to 12 times.
all-purpose flour(3 c) - 13
Shape dough into 1 1/2-inch balls and place in well-greased 13 x 9 x 2-inch baking pan.
baking powder(1 tbsp) - 14
Brush tops of biscuits with melted butter.
butter or margarine melted(3 tbsp) - 15
Cover and let rise 1 hour and 45 minutes or until doubled in bulk.
- 16
Bake at 400° for 20 minutes or until golden brown.
